A decade ago, convenience stores were a rare sight in Vietnam, where the vast majority of the population was used to shopping in traditional markets or mom-and-pop stores for everyday grocery needs. In recent years, the nation’s convenience store market has seen rapid escalation – and sophistication – in the larger cities.

Why digitally native brands are opening brick-and-mortar stores

Greater Group

The luggage and travel accessories retailer, Away, was founded in New York in 2015 as an exclusively online brand. Since the launch of the first standalone Away store of nearly 3,000 sqm, the brand has expanded its retail network to 13 stores across the US, the UK and Canada.
